问:假设检验中说的两类错误是指什么?答:1)统计学中假设检验犯的错误主要有两种:①第一类错误“弃真错误”,当假设为真时,拒绝假设所犯的错误;概率记为α( α错误)。 α也被称为显著性水平。②第二类错误“取伪错误”,当假设为假时,接受假设所犯的错误。概率记为β( β错误)。
詹惠儿
2020-09-27
问:为什么两点分布中x=0发生的概率为1-p?答:两点分布也称伯努利分布,指的是对于随机变量X,只有两种发生情况,一种是X=0,一种是X=1,假设事件X=1发生的概率为参数p(0
詹惠儿
2020-09-27
问:为什么两点分布的方差是p(1-p)?答:在概率论上定义的方差的公式如下所示:根据此方差公式,将x1=0,x2=1,p1=p,p2=1-p代入公式即可得证。
詹惠儿
2020-09-27
问:怎么理解二项分布的定义呢?二项分布和两点分布有什么不同?答:两点分布:在一次试验中,事件A出现的概率为P,事件A不出现的概率为1-p,若以X记一次试验中A出现的次数,则X仅取0、1两个值。二项分布:是重复n次独立的伯努利试验。在每次试验中只有两种可能的结果,而且两种结果发生与否互相对立,并且相互独立,与其它各次试验结果无关,事件发生与否的概率在每一次独立试验中都保持不变。简单来说,两点分布是试
詹惠儿
2020-09-27
问:pandas分组聚合时怎么去除多层索引?答:可以通过下面两种方式解决:第一种是对包含多层索引的对象调用reset_index()方法:第二种是在分组时设置as_index=False:
詹惠儿
2020-09-25
问:如何理解groupby分组聚合操作?答:groupby分组聚合其实可以拆分为分组和聚合两部分,下图拆解步骤为大家进行演示groupby分组聚合实现过程:
詹惠儿
2020-09-25
问:python数据类型之元组答:元组与列表一样是python的一种序列类型,可以使用序列的所有通用操作。元祖在python中以小括号“()”为标识,将一个或多个元素(以逗号分隔)括起来为一个元祖,其用法与列表非常类似,二者主要区别在于,列表内的元素可以修改,元祖内的元素不能修改,可以简单把元祖理解为列表的一个“可读版本”。#元祖的创建x_tuple=('a',2,[3,4])print(x_tu
詹惠儿
2020-09-25
问:python第三方包graphviz已经安装了,为什么import还报错呢?答:在windows电脑上使用graphviz时,需要先下载安装好graphviz包,并进行graphviz包的环境配置后才能正常使用,具体配置方法如下:1. 下载安装包首先进入官网https://graphviz.gitlab.io/_pages/Download/Download_windows.html下载msi
詹惠儿
2020-09-25
问:python安装xgboost时提示Requirement already satisfied:xxxx,是安装成功了吗?答:这是因为此电脑系统默认安装的xgboost的目录与当前使用的anaconda的目录不一致,可能会导致第三方包调用不了,解决方法是在下载时指定下载目录为anaconda的目录,代码格式如下:格式:pip install --target=目标路径 工具包名字如:pip
詹惠儿
2020-09-25
问:jupyter新建notebook报错:答:这是因为浏览器的兼容性不够,建议升级下浏览器或者更换下打开jupyter的浏览器,如果多次遇到此报错,可以将电脑默认浏览器设置为谷歌浏览器,设置方法如下:
詹惠儿
2020-09-25
问:datasets.iloc[:,-1:]这样取为什么会有列名呢?答:这里用到dataframe的隐式索引方法iloc,iloc方法以逗号为分隔符,逗号前是要取的行,逗号后是要取的列,这里逗号后是-1:,是一段范围,表示要取的列是从最后一列开始取到最后一列结束,得到的结果类型是dataframe,所以会把列名也一起索引出来;当使用datasets.iloc[:,-1]时,取的是一列不是一段范围,
詹惠儿
2020-09-25
问:powerbi中按月求平均值和exce中得出的结果怎么不一样?答:根据源数据对比,发现是因为excel中均值计算方法不对,excel中均值计算公式为:“SAIC所有页面求和的点击”/每个月的天数,应该改成:“当月SAIC所有页面求和的点击”/“当月天数”
詹惠儿
2020-09-25
问:PIP是什么?答:pip命令是用于安装和管理Python包的工具,例如那些在Python包索引中找到的。它是easy_install的替代品,使用方法为:要从Python Package Index安装软件包,只需打开终端即可并使用PIP工具键入搜索查询。PIP - 命令只需在终端中输入pip,就可以在上面输入以下输出:Usage: pip [options]Commands: inst
詹惠儿
2020-09-24
算术运算符Python包括+, - ,*,/,%(模数)和**(取幂)运算符假设变量a为10,变量b为20,则:运算符说明示例a + b将给出3a - b 将给出-10a * b将给出200b / a将给2b%a将给出0比较运算符所有基本比较运算符,例如==,<,> =等都使用 价值观。数字,字符串,序列和映射都可以进行比较。下表显示了比较运算符列表。运算符说明示例<小于<=小于或等于==相等>大
詹惠儿
2020-09-24
问题:python什么时候应该使用字典?回答:字典并不总是在您的程序中使用的最佳数据结构。它们占用的内存比列表多,所以在规模上考虑为什么选择其中一个是很重要的。当您只需要项目列表及其索引值时,列表非常适合。如果您正在创建一个字典,其中键名只有1,2,3等,请考虑使用列表。当您需要映射键和值之间的关系时,字典很有用,其中键需要除索引号之外的有意义的名称。
詹惠儿
2020-09-24
问:python中怎么组合不同切片答:由于列表切片本身就是列表,我们可以简单地将它们组合在一起。以下是一些可用于组合不同列表的方法。比如说,我们有以下列表和两个列表切片。list = [1, 2, 3, 4, 5, 6]list1 = list[:3] # [1, 2, 3]list2 = list[4:] # [5, 6]组合它们的一种方法是使用+运算符,它将创建一个新列表,其中第一个列表的元素
詹惠儿
2020-09-24
问:python出现SyntaxError怎么办原因:错误类型SyntaxError为语法无效,语言的语法是一组规则,用于定义语言的哪些部分可以出现在哪些位置。如果将选项卡A插入插槽B,可以这么说,您将创建一个语法无效的语句。因为Python中有很多插槽不接受大多数选项卡,所以生成语法错误并不难。方法:以下是导致此消息的一些常见错误:忘记print的论点周围的parens在if语句中 忘记条件结束
詹惠儿
2020-09-24
问:python报错:Exception: Must produce aggregated value答:这是因为agg()传入的列表中第一个参数是聚合函数np.sum,而第二个参数不是聚合函数,两者数量级不一致,不能同时输出结果而报错,解决方法是将第二个参数修改为聚合函数如np.mean等。
詹惠儿
2020-09-24
问:列表中的元素更新总结答:元素的修改列表通过直接对元素的索引位置赋新值来修改元素。语法:变量名[需修改元素的索引]=新值#将变量x_list索引为0的元素修改为2222x_list=[2333,'python',['a','b','c']]x_list[0]=2222print(x_list)以上代码执行结果为:元素的删除列表通过对元素的索引位置,使用del语句来删除列表的元素。del 列表名[
詹惠儿
2020-09-23
问:pip安装库报错error: Microsoft Visual C++ 14.0 is required.Get it with "Microsoft Visual C++ Build Tools": http://landinghub.visualstudio.com/visual-cpp-build-tools答:缺少C++编译器错误 Python部分第三方库使用库管理器PIP安装是无效的
詹惠儿
2020-09-23